How do I obtain the key chip
A key chip is a small microchip inside your car's key that transmits an unintentional radio signal. This signal tells the immobilizer that it's able to be removed and you are able to start your vehicle. These chips also come with a digital serial number that authenticates the keys and stops auto theft. A locksmith can give you a replacement key for your lost one. The first step to changing the programming of a key is to purchase the blank key that matches the chip in your vehicle. These can be purchased at auto parts and hardware stores. You'll need to locate the ECU on your vehicle. It is usually located under the dash, but you should consult the owner's manual to make certain. Once you have located the ECU it is necessary to connect a diagnostic device to it. The device is used to communicate with the car's modules and program them to accept a new key.
Once the key is programmed, it will function like your previous one. The key fob can also be used to unlock doors and start your engine. There are a variety of ways to program a key, dependent on the brand and model of your vehicle. Certain brands, like, require a special device in order to connect the blank keys to the ECU. Others have a simple procedure that will work for most models. Consult your owner's guide or a professional technician prior to you begin the reprogramming process to determine which tool will work with your vehicle.
The majority of auto locksmiths believe that the onboard programing method is the most efficient. If you follow the correct steps the process can be completed in less than a minute. The OBD2 and EEPROM techniques are more complicated and could take up to a half hour or more to complete. These procedures are also risky, and there is a good chance that the information on the module could be corrupted.

Most locksmiths can program your new key quickly and inexpensively. They have the tools to access your car's onboard computer, which allows them to enter the programming mode. This is a faster and safer method to program keys than waiting in the dealership.
In some cars, the onboard computer has locks on it that limits the number of times a locksmith can program it. These systems are operated using tokens. This means that each programming attempt must be paid for using an unpaid token. This cost is included in the cost of the programming service.
